JAVASCRIPT Tutorial

تنمية الويب

خطوات عملية:

  • فهم HTML وCSS: (لغة ترميز النص التشعبي) هو الهيكل الأساسي لصفحات الويب، بينما CSS (أوراق أنماط متتالية) تتحكم في مظهر صفحات الويب.
  • تعرف على DOM: (نموذج كائن المستند) هو تمثيل هيكلي لصفحة الويب في JavaScript. يسمح لك بالتلاعب بمحتوى وعناصر الصفحة.
  • الأحداث: تحدث الأحداث عندما يتفاعل المستخدم مع صفحة الويب، مثل النقر أو التمرير. يمكن لـ JavaScript الاستماع للأحداث والرد عليها.
  • AJAX: (جاكس) هو مجموعة من تقنيات تعديل صفحات الويب دون إعادة تحميل الصفحة بالكامل، مما يضيف ديناميكية وتفاعلية أكبر.

مثال بسيط على JavaScript:

لتوضيح كيفية دمج JavaScript في صفحات الويب والتفاعل مع عناصر HTML:

<button type="button" onclick="changeColor()">Change Color</button>
<p id="demo">Hello World</p>

<script>
function changeColor() {
  document.getElementById("demo").style.color = "red";
}
</script>

في هذا المثال، يتم إضافة زر إلى صفحة HTML يحتوي على الحدث onclick الذي ينفذ دالة JavaScript. عند النقر فوق الزر، يغير النص في عنصر الفقرة إلى اللون الأحمر.

نصائح لزيادة سهولة الاستخدام:

  • استخدم لغة واضحة ومباشرة.
  • قدم أمثلة حية وإرشادات عملية.
  • قسم الدليل إلى أقسام أصغر لإدارتها بشكل أفضل.
  • قدم ملخصًا في نهاية كل قسم لتعزيز الفهم.